Biography

    • John Milton Branton is an award-winning director, screenwriter, producer, and the former Head of Production for Benetone Films-Thailand. He is known for directing the political thriller, "Dark Power", the psychological thriller, "Absolute Fear", which he also wrote and co-produced, and the multi-award-winning period drama, "Tears of a Lotus". He was the 2nd Unit Director for the features "Abduction", "Surrounded", "Zombie Tidal Wave", "Pound of Flesh", "Pernicious", and "Special Ops", and for 26 episodes of "The New Addams Family Series" for Fox. He produced, wrote, and directed "Tears of a Lotus" which won several Best Film and Best Director awards, was invited to more than 30 international film festivals, including Toronto, Montreal, Palm Springs, Quebec, Bilbao, Santa Barbara, Tunis, and St. Petersburg, Russia, and aired on TV in Canada, the US, Slovakia, Czech Republic, Argentina, and Russia, among others. He co-produced Stealing Roses, which won Best of Fest and Best Actor Awards for John Heard and Cindy Williams at the LA Comedy Festival. His short films and screenplays have been selected by over 50 international film festivals and won numerous awards, including Best Film, Best Screenplay, and Best Director. He began his career as an actor in Toronto, appearing in over 50 plays, television programs, and feature films. He is a produced playwright and was the Artistic Director of three Equity theatre companies. Plays he directed received 17 Sterling Award nominations, winning seven, including Best New Play and Best New Musical. He holds an MFA from York University in Toronto, is a graduate of the Vancouver Film School, and studied screenwriting with Robert McKee and Alan Watt. He lives in Vancouver after many years of living and working in SE Asia.
